What is the Scalable Strategic Communication course about?

As organizations grow, informal communication breaks down. Leaders find themselves repeating context, teams misalign on priorities, and critical initiatives stall due to unclear ownership or inconsistent messaging. Traditional approaches don’t scale, and off-the-shelf solutions rarely fit the operational complexity of fast-moving businesses.
